There are some popular myths
surrounding Vampires, and these are the ones that Ultraviolet go by!
The Rules of Engagement
- Code V's have no reflection in a mirror
- Code V's can not be recorded
on electronic equipment such as video, CCT or audio equipment. Their
cells can not be seen through a microscope.
- No Code V can actually 'turn' you unless invited to do so.
- Crosses and Holy water
may or may not work...its a question of faith, on both sides. Although
a wooden stake through the heart seems to work.
- Code V's turn to dust
once neutralised. However they can regenerate, by coming into contact with blood from
another Code V. They are therefore housed in small silver tubes and stored in a 'prison'.
- Sunlight can kill Code V's.
- Code V's can leave a virus
on your neck when biting you. It makes you very susceptible to
suggestion, but it is treatable with a laser. The virus is detectable
with the help of an Ultraviolet lamp.
